To make this easier for you, take a look at the main types of logos and understand how to choose one.<\/p>\n<h3>Wordmark (Logotypes)<\/h3>\n<p>This is a font-based logo that focuses only on the brand&rsquo;s name as its main visual identity. Unlike symbols, images, or abstract icons, the wordmark is completely typographic. It might be stylized with custom typefaces, <a href=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/hand-lettering-logo-tutorial\" target=\"_blank\">personalized hand-lettering<\/a>, or colors, but it always draws the focus on the name. There&rsquo;s no image or icon that goes along with it as the name works alone.<\/p>\n<p> <center><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Wordmark-Logos.png\" alt=\"Wordmark Logos\" width=\"1200\" height=\"600\" class=\"wp-image-62\" title=\"Wordmark Logos\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Wordmark-Logos.png 1200w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Wordmark-Logos-300x150.png 300w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Wordmark-Logos-1024x512.png 1024w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1200px) 100vw, 1200px\" \/><br \/>Here is a set of wordmark logos that represent different companies<\/center><\/p>\n<p>Wordmarks are especially powerful when a business name is distinctive, memorable, or short. They convey the brand message and personality with <a href=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/typography-fonts-rules-tools-graphic-designs\" target=\"_blank\">strong typography and layout<\/a>. So with styles like serif, sans serif, handwritten or calligraphic, such logos can show you everything that you may need to know about a business.<\/p>\n<h4>When to Choose<\/h4>\n<p>Think about your industry first and take a look at competitor logo styles. They can work well in food and beverage, technology, legal, construction and finance. You&rsquo;ll find quite a few businesses using wordmark logos for their scalability and versatility. It&rsquo;s important to define your brand&rsquo;s personality and then go with fonts and typography that represent it closely. For elegant and upscale, you can go with serif font styles like Garamond, Georgia or Didot.<\/p>\n<p>If you are looking to show a fun and quirky personality, then handwritten or custom styles could be the right choice. Wordmark logos focus on legibility and recognition. With the right typography, even the simplest wordmark can become iconic and timeless.<\/p>\n<p>Here are a few examples of popular text-based logos.<\/p>\n<p><center><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Coca-Cola-Logo.png\" alt=\"Coca-Cola Logo\" width=\"1200\" height=\"600\" class=\"wp-image-37\" title=\"Coca-Cola Logo\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Coca-Cola-Logo.png 1200w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Coca-Cola-Logo-300x150.png 300w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Coca-Cola-Logo-1024x512.png 1024w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1200px) 100vw, 1200px\" \/><br \/>The iconic and widely recognized Coca Cola logo<\/center><\/p>\n<p>Coca-Cola: The nostalgic, <a href=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/tutorials\/how-to-design-calligraphy-logo\" target=\"_blank\">calligraphic logo style<\/a> draws attention to tradition, warmth, and emotional connection. The simplicity makes it instantly recognizable worldwide.<\/p>\n<p><center><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Uber-Logo.png\" alt=\"Uber Logo\" width=\"1200\" height=\"600\" class=\"wp-image-61\" title=\"Uber Logo\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Uber-Logo.png 1200w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Uber-Logo-300x150.png 300w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Uber-Logo-1024x512.png 1024w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1200px) 100vw, 1200px\" \/><br \/>This is the Uber logo, one of world&#8217;s leading ride-hailing app<\/center><\/p>\n<p>Uber: Sleek and modern, this design reflects the brand&rsquo;s transformation into a high-tech service.<\/p>\n<h3>Lettermark (Monogram Logo)<\/h3>\n<p>Instead of spelling out the full business name, lettermarks use a minimalist approach, offering a powerful and short version of a brand&rsquo;s identity. A <a href=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/how-to-letter-logos\" target=\"_blank\">lettermark logo or monogram<\/a> uses the initials of a company name mostly two or three letters. These logos do not include any other element except the first letters of your brand name, featured in a custom or unique style.<\/p>\n<p><center><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Lettermark-Logos.png\" alt=\"Lettermark Logos\" width=\"1200\" height=\"600\" class=\"wp-image-50\" title=\"Lettermark Logos\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Lettermark-Logos.png 1200w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Lettermark-Logos-300x150.png 300w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Lettermark-Logos-1024x512.png 1024w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1200px) 100vw, 1200px\" \/><br \/>The image displays a set of logos of different companies<\/center><\/p>\n<p>The clarity in the lettermark logo can be quite valuable, especially when your full company name is long, complicated, or hard to remember. One or two letters can turn complexity into simplicity.<\/p>\n<h4>When to Choose<\/h4>\n<p>If you want a modern, professional, and minimalist logo that connects with your audiences instantly without giving too much away, then a lettermark could be the right choice. As the design only has letters, the typography is the key visual element in the logo types. A customized font or effect can make even the simplest initials feel dynamic and unique.<\/p>\n<p>Just think about how these brands have increased brand recognition and awareness on a global scale with their lettermark logos.<\/p>\n<p><center><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/IBM-Logo.png\" alt=\"IBM Logo\" width=\"1200\" height=\"600\" class=\"wp-image-46\" title=\"IBM Logo\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/IBM-Logo.png 1200w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/IBM-Logo-300x150.png 300w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/IBM-Logo-1024x512.png 1024w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1200px) 100vw, 1200px\" \/><br \/>The logo of IBM, a leader in the technology industry<\/center><\/p>\n<p>IBM: The bold, blocky typography reflects stability and strength and conveys a strong message, showing its position as a global tech leader.<\/p>\n<p><center><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/CNN-Logo.png\" alt=\"CNN Logo\" width=\"1200\" height=\"600\" class=\"wp-image-35\" title=\"CNN Logo\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/CNN-Logo.png 1200w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/CNN-Logo-300x150.png 300w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/CNN-Logo-1024x512.png 1024w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1200px) 100vw, 1200px\" \/><br \/>Logo of a leading news channel, CNN<\/center><\/p>\n<p>CNN: It features connected letters to symbolize flow and connection in communication. You can take inspiration for a <a href=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/how-to-design-letter-c\" target=\"_blank\">C letter logo<\/a> for instance and create a stylize variation for your brand.<\/p>\n<p><center><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/HBO-Logo.png\" alt=\"HBO Logo\" width=\"1200\" height=\"600\" class=\"wp-image-45\" title=\"HBO Logo\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/HBO-Logo.png 1200w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/HBO-Logo-300x150.png 300w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/HBO-Logo-1024x512.png 1024w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1200px) 100vw, 1200px\" \/><br \/>This is the logo of HBO, a renowned entertainment channel<\/center><\/p>\n<p>HBO: The &lsquo;O&rsquo; shows a camera lens or screen that merges with the lettermark. For an entertainment company, this grabs attention and makes it easier for people to spot the logo.<\/p>\n<h3>Pictorial Marks<\/h3>\n<p>Pictorial marks are quite different from letter or text logos. Here are a few examples to keep in mind here.<\/p>\n<p><center><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Apple-Logo.png\" alt=\"Apple Logo\" width=\"1200\" height=\"600\" class=\"wp-image-32\" title=\"Apple Logo\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Apple-Logo.png 1200w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Apple-Logo-300x150.png 300w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Apple-Logo-1024x512.png 1024w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1200px) 100vw, 1200px\" \/><br \/>The classic Apple logo, that shows subtle creativity<\/center><\/p>\n<p>Apple: The iconic half-bitten apple represents simplicity, creativity, and sophistication.<\/p>\n<p><center><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Target-Logo.png\" alt=\"Target Logo\" width=\"1200\" height=\"600\" class=\"wp-image-59\" title=\"Target Logo\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Target-Logo.png 1200w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Target-Logo-300x150.png 300w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Target-Logo-1024x512.png 1024w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1200px) 100vw, 1200px\" \/><br \/>This is the logo of Target&#8217;s store<\/center><\/p>\n<p>Target: Its red bullseye is simple, and striking, and clarifies what the brand is all about to viewers across the globe.<\/p>\n<h3>Abstract Logos<\/h3>\n<p>These types of logos focus on unique shapes that may not quite be obvious and remain open to interpretation. For instance, the Pepsi globe communicates energy and globalization, but there are different meanings associated with it. As pictorial marks are obvious, <a href=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/logos\/abstract\" target=\"_blank\">abstract logos<\/a> maintain the mystery around the visuals.<\/p>\n<p><center><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Abstract-Logos.png\" alt=\"Abstract Logos\" width=\"1200\" height=\"600\" class=\"wp-image-36\" title=\"Abstract Logos\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Abstract-Logos.png 1200w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Abstract-Logos-300x150.png 300w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Abstract-Logos-1024x512.png 1024w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1200px) 100vw, 1200px\" \/><br \/>This image shows a series of different abstract logos of companies<\/center><\/p>\n<p>It could be a geometric shape or visual form that does not represent anything you may recognize like an animal or a structure. But abstract logos still showcase a brand&rsquo;s purpose and core message with shapes, colors, or elements like lines and effects.<\/p>\n<h4>When to Choose<\/h4>\n<p>Abstract logos can help you make a memorable first impression as they can get your audience talking about your brand. With custom shapes, you can make sure that your logo is unique to the business and stands out among competitors. They also offer flexibility and can represent different ideas at once. So if you offer services that keep changing or improving, an abstract icon could be the right choice. It&rsquo;s why lifestyle, design, tech, or consulting brands go with such designs.<\/p>\n<p><center><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Airbnb-Logo.png\" alt=\"Airbnb Logo\" width=\"1200\" height=\"600\" class=\"wp-image-34\" title=\"Airbnb Logo\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Airbnb-Logo.png 1200w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Airbnb-Logo-300x150.png 300w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Airbnb-Logo-1024x512.png 1024w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1200px) 100vw, 1200px\" \/><br \/>This is the Airbnb logo, a renowned vacation rental company<\/center><\/p>\n<p>Airbnb: It&rsquo;s &lsquo;A&rsquo; is a one-of-a-kind symbol that&#8217;s very memorable and highlights the brand&rsquo;s mission of belonging anywhere.<\/p>\n<p><center><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Spotify-Logo.png\" alt=\"Spotify Logo\" width=\"1200\" height=\"600\" class=\"wp-image-58\" title=\"Spotify Logo\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Spotify-Logo.png 1200w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Spotify-Logo-300x150.png 300w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Spotify-Logo-1024x512.png 1024w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1200px) 100vw, 1200px\" \/><br \/>The logo of Spotify, a famous music streaming platform<\/center><\/p>\n<p>Spotify: It&rsquo;s clean, and modern and represents their purpose without any music notes.<\/p>\n<h3>Combination Mark<\/h3>\n<p>When it comes to logo types for brands, these are the most popular with most companies. This combines a wordmark with imagery, icons, symbols or monograms. You&rsquo;ll see many businesses pairing up visuals with text as they can be quite flexible and balanced. The icon and text can be stacked, side by side, or even integrated into a single shape.<\/p>\n<p><center><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Combination-Mark-Logos.png\" alt=\"Combination Mark Logos\" width=\"1200\" height=\"600\" class=\"wp-image-38\" title=\"Combination Mark Logos\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Combination-Mark-Logos.png 1200w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Combination-Mark-Logos-300x150.png 300w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Combination-Mark-Logos-1024x512.png 1024w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1200px) 100vw, 1200px\" \/><br \/>These are 10 combination mark logos of different businesses<\/center><\/p>\n<p>This makes it easier for customers to associate the name with the symbol from the start. Once they are recognized, quite a few brands remove their name or texts from the combination logos. The symbol can be identified on its own.<\/p>\n<h3>When to Choose<\/h3>\n<p>Combination logos are a wise choice if you&#8217;re building a new brand, as they help establish both name and symbol recognition from the start. They offer great flexibility, allowing you to use the icon on its own later for things like social media profiles or app icons while maintaining consistency. This format also strikes a perfect balance, providing the clarity of a brand name alongside a memorable graphic element. It can help strengthen your visual identity without sacrificing readability.<\/p>\n<p><center><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Adidas-Logo.png\" alt=\"Adidas Logo\" width=\"1200\" height=\"600\" class=\"wp-image-33\" title=\"Adidas Logo\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Adidas-Logo.png 1200w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Adidas-Logo-300x150.png 300w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Adidas-Logo-1024x512.png 1024w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1200px) 100vw, 1200px\" \/><br \/>The iconic three-bar logo of Adidas<\/center><\/p>\n<p>Adidas: It uses a combination of its name in a sleek, lowercase sans-serif font with its famous three-stripe icon. The logo symbolizes performance, challenge, and athleticism.<\/p>\n<p><center><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Lacoste-Logo.png\" alt=\"Lacoste Logo\" width=\"1200\" height=\"600\" class=\"wp-image-48\" title=\"Lacoste Logo\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Lacoste-Logo.png 1200w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Lacoste-Logo-300x150.png 300w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Lacoste-Logo-1024x512.png 1024w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1200px) 100vw, 1200px\" \/><br \/>The logo of Lacoste, which shows the crocodile with an open mouth<\/center><\/p>\n<p>Lacoste: The combination logo features its elegant crocodile symbol alongside a simple wordmark. It has built trust and recognition with the combination logo and now features the crocodile alone on shoes or clothes.<\/p>\n<div class=\"two-btn-inline page-btn\" align=\"center\">\n<a href=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/logos\" target=\"_blank\" class=\"btn btn-info\">Create a Logo<\/a><\/div>\n<h3>Emblem Logos<\/h3>\n<p>This type of logo style has the text within a symbol or icon, mostly a badge, crest, or seal. This style gives off a classic, authoritative vibe and is commonly used by schools, government institutions, sports teams, and craft-based brands.<\/p>\n<p><center><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Emblem-Logos.png\" alt=\"Emblem Logos\" width=\"1200\" height=\"600\" class=\"wp-image-43\" title=\"Emblem Logos\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Emblem-Logos.png 1200w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Emblem-Logos-300x150.png 300w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Emblem-Logos-1024x512.png 1024w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1200px) 100vw, 1200px\" \/><br \/>These are the companies that have emblem logos<\/center><\/p>\n<p>For emblems, the text and symbol appear together, as a single image. Think of it like a famous crest or a wax seal. It showcases history and tradition, including multiple detailed elements. You will find these logo types to be quite different from others. You may also find <a href=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/how-to-make-metallic-logo-design-tutorial\" target=\"_blank\">metallic logo styles <\/a>as emblems since the shield or badge works well for the effect.<\/p>\n<h3>When to Choose<\/h3>\n<p>Emblem logos are ideal when you want to convey a sense of tradition or heritage, making them a strong choice for established or legacy-focused brands. They are particularly popular in sectors such as education, sports, and luxury goods. An emblem can create an immediate sense of exclusivity and craftsmanship that sets your brand apart.<\/p>\n<p><center><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/NFL-Logo.png\" alt=\"NFL Logo\" width=\"1200\" height=\"600\" class=\"wp-image-54\" title=\"NFL Logo\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/NFL-Logo.png 1200w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/NFL-Logo-300x150.png 300w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/NFL-Logo-1024x512.png 1024w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1200px) 100vw, 1200px\" \/><br \/>The logo of the National Football League, one of the biggest sporting events in the world<\/center><\/p>\n<p>NFL: Shaped like a shield, it incorporates eight stars, a football, and red and blue stripes representing both the sport and roots of American football.<\/p>\n<p><center><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Porsche-Logo.png\" alt=\"Porsche Logo\" width=\"1200\" height=\"600\" class=\"wp-image-57\" title=\"Porsche Logo\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Porsche-Logo.png 1200w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Porsche-Logo-300x150.png 300w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Porsche-Logo-1024x512.png 1024w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1200px) 100vw, 1200px\" \/><br \/>The luxury car brand, Porsche&#8217;s logo<\/center><\/p>\n<p>Porsche: It includes elements from the Stuttgart city seal, like a horse and stripe, which are both symbols of power and elegance.<\/p>\n<p><center><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Yale-University-Logo.png\" alt=\"Yale University Logo\" width=\"1200\" height=\"600\" class=\"wp-image-64\" title=\"Yale University Logo\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Yale-University-Logo.png 1200w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Yale-University-Logo-300x150.png 300w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Yale-University-Logo-1024x512.png 1024w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1200px) 100vw, 1200px\" \/><br \/>Logo representing the Coat of Arms of Yale University<\/center><\/p>\n<p>Yale University: The logo features an open book and text in an elaborate circular design. This emblem showcases the university&#8217;s history while also making it clear what it stands for.<\/p>\n<h3>Mascot Logos<\/h3>\n<p>Such logos are illustrated in a fun or memorable style and include a character, figure, or animal that can be associated with the brand. The owl plays a key role in creating recognition and attracting new customers, especially among Gen Z.<\/p>\n<div class=\"two-btn-inline page-btn\" align=\"center\">\n<a href=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/logos\/mascot\" target=\"_blank\" class=\"btn btn-info\">Create A Mascot Logo<\/a><\/div>\n<h3>Dynamic Logos<\/h3>\n<p>When it comes to logo design types for brands, these may not be that commonly seen. <a href=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/tutorials\/rise-dynamic-logos-interactive-design\" target=\"_blank\">Dynamic logos are highly interactive<\/a> and can adapt or change based on specific settings or occasions, like the Google Doodle. While static logos remain unchanged on display across print and digital mediums, these responsive logos are more flexible. They maintain a consistent core element, such as a shape, symbol, or typography, but can feature variations in color, pattern, layout, or motion.<\/p>\n<p><center><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Dynamic-Logos.jpg\" alt=\"Dynamic Logos\" width=\"1200\" height=\"600\" class=\"wp-image-41\" title=\"Dynamic Logos\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Dynamic-Logos.jpg 1200w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Dynamic-Logos-300x150.jpg 300w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Dynamic-Logos-1024x512.jpg 1024w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1200px) 100vw, 1200px\" \/><br \/>This image shows the logo evolution for MTV and Nickelodeon<\/center><\/p>\n<p>This helps the brand stay relevant and connect with a diverse audience across different platforms. For marketing campaigns, you can easily change your logo to draw attention to a new product, feature or service.<\/p>\n<h4>When to Choose<\/h4>\n<p>Brands can use dynamic logos to keep attention for a long time and show their creativity. You can go with this logo style in industries like technology, apparel, or crafts. Show variations of your logo when launching new content, campaigns, or collaborations. A dynamic logo communicates flexibility and relevance without compromising brand recognition.<\/p>\n<p><center><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Google-Doodle-Logo.gif\" alt=\"Google Doodle Logo\" width=\"1200\" height=\"600\" class=\"wp-image-47\" title=\"Google Doodle Logo\"\/><br \/>Google Doodle, that changes based on different events and worldwide happenings<\/center><\/p>\n<p>Google Doodle: The wordmark changes through Google Doodles to celebrate global events, holidays, and culture.<\/p>\n<p><center><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Spotify-Wrapped-Logo.gif\" alt=\"Spotify Wrapped Logo\" width=\"1200\" height=\"600\" class=\"wp-image-60\" title=\"Spotify Wrapped Logo\"\/><br \/>This is a wrapped and dynamic Spotify logo<\/center><\/p>\n<p>Spotify Wrapped: It introduces variations of its brand elements with &lsquo;Wrapped&rsquo; that comes out at the end of every year. The campaign focuses on personalization and lasting connections.<\/p>\n<h3>3D Logos<\/h3>\n<p>With visual elements like lighting, perspective, shadow, gradients, and textures, 3D logos create a real, dimensional appearance. Instead of a static visual or image, a 3D design can be quite versatile. They can have animated versions in video formats or include holographic effects as well.<\/p>\n<p><center><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/3D-Logos.jpg\" alt=\"3D Logos\" width=\"1200\" height=\"600\" class=\"wp-image-31\" title=\"3D Logos\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/3D-Logos.jpg 1200w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/3D-Logos-300x150.jpg 300w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/3D-Logos-1024x512.jpg 1024w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1200px) 100vw, 1200px\" \/><br \/>This images shows 10 businesses having 3 logos<\/center><\/p>\n<p>It&rsquo;s easier to enhance packaging and outdoor signs with 3D logo designs too. The symbol is not just seen but felt in a way.<\/p>\n<h4>When to Choose<\/h4>\n<p>A 3D logo is just the right choice for businesses that want to convey a bold and innovative image. These designs have a strong visual impact in industries like gaming, VR\/AR platforms, film production, automotive, and tech products. If your business is mostly based across digital platforms such as apps, social media or websites, then you could go with 3D logos.<\/p>\n<p>But keep in mind that you may find it a bit challenging to display such designs in smaller sizes or on print materials. So, it would be a good idea to also create a flat variation of your logo for promotional campaigns. To give you a better understanding of 3D icons, here are a few recognizable designs<\/p>\n<p><center><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Xbox-Logo.png\" alt=\"Xbox Logo\" width=\"1200\" height=\"600\" class=\"wp-image-63\" title=\"Xbox Logo\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Xbox-Logo.png 1200w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Xbox-Logo-300x150.png 300w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Xbox-Logo-1024x512.png 1024w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1200px) 100vw, 1200px\" \/><br \/>This is the Xbox logo, a famous video game brand<\/center><\/p>\n<p>Xbox: The circular &lsquo;X&rsquo; symbol uses dimension to show a futuristic appearance and communicate their expertise in innovation.<\/p>\n<p><center><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Ford-Logo.jpg\" alt=\"Ford Logo\" width=\"1200\" height=\"600\" class=\"wp-image-42\" title=\"Ford Logo\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Ford-Logo.jpg 1200w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Ford-Logo-300x150.jpg 300w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Ford-Logo-1024x512.jpg 1024w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1200px) 100vw, 1200px\" \/><br \/>This is the Ford logo, a renowned vehicle brand<\/center><\/p>\n<p>Ford: Its historic logo has a 3D metallic effect that draws attention to the brand&rsquo;s industry and core message<\/p>\n<h3>Negative Space Logos<\/h3>\n<p>Negative space logos use empty or white space to create shapes, letters, or symbols. This clever use of space can include a hidden message or imagery in the logo. It&rsquo;s a subtle yet powerful style that makes the logo memorable and attractive.<\/p>\n<p><center><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Negative-Space-Logos.jpg\" alt=\"Negative Space Logos\" width=\"1200\" height=\"600\" class=\"wp-image-53\" title=\"Negative Space Logos\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Negative-Space-Logos.jpg 1200w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Negative-Space-Logos-300x150.jpg 300w, https:\/\/www.logodesign.net\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Negative-Space-Logos-1024x512.jpg 1024w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 1200px) 100vw, 1200px\" \/><br \/>These are the 10 logos with minimalist layouts and negative spaces<\/center><\/p>\n<p>These logos can have clean, minimalist layouts that keep the focus on the negative space and what it creates within the design.<\/p>\n<h4>When to Choose<\/h4>\n<p>You&rsquo;ll find negative space logos being used across industries. Businesses like architecture firms, creative agencies, fashion brands, and tech startups that want to get people talking with their messaging choose these logotypes.<\/p>\n<p>Since they are simple and easy to scale, negative space logos can maintain their quality and resolution on business cards, billboards, or mobile app icons.
